Output 579df65ca19755072462faebf20d7de7125262c6241a0dd8397777d84d613e17:8

value
2074882
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c4f2188cfcdc85be15d7bcfa4adcb7422a32db2 OP_EQUALVERIFY OP_CHECKSIG
address
153HXZPPKMcmHJcHzZpC7YYSo1ovfz2Foa
transaction
579df65ca19755072462faebf20d7de7125262c6241a0dd8397777d84d613e17
spent
true